If you’re a newcomer to underwater photography and in London on Thursday 27 April, regular Diver contributor and Inon UK co-owner Steve Warren is giving a free three-hour presentation called ‘Why Auto Doesn’t Work and Other Underwater Photography Untruths’.
He says it’s aimed at anyone confused by increasingly complex camera settings – and unsure which ones they should be using under water.
Included will be erroneous assumptions that divers make about underwater photography, why automatic settings yield mediocre images, demystification of camera jargon, lighting theory and how a handful of controls can make the process “easy, successful and rewarding”.
Divers are also invited to bring their laptops with up to 10 pictures for an individual debrief with Warren after the talk, which takes place at KPMG, 15 Canada Square, Canary Wharf from 6pm. Pre-registration is required here
